Great win without our best player.  I don't really count that 4th quarter mess.  Mazz was clearly trying out "new" things with an all bench unit for prolonged periods of time.  Struggles were not unexpected.

That was actually the bench unit that Tatum usually anchors, it's done really well. Except this time Tatum wasn't there so the defense didn't have anyone to load up on and they ended up getting too static offensively and too passive defensively. Tatum and Brogdon are usually the 2 playmakers in that lineup and with Tatum out Pritchard had to be the 2nd playmaker but he's usually used as a shooter in that lineup, so there was a struggle with ball movement. I'm sure Joe was hoping to not have to bring the starters back in but it's a learning experience for them at least
